Galaxy Watch 8 Battery Lecks and it's not very exciting

New generational versions of Galaxy watches often offer the promise of better specifications, including the battery capacity. The Galaxy Watch 8 battery specifications have just leaked and it is not a big leap from the previous model.

According to a report by SammyguruThe Galaxy Watch 8 series was found in official documentation. Test certificates for several devices, including two models of the Galaxy Watch and an unknown version, have appeared with battery information in tow.

The Galaxy Watch 8 is available in a 40 -mm and 44 -mm version. This is the configuration to which users are used to at this time, since Samsung has not changed the size within the basic models in some time. The Galaxy Watch 8 40 -MM variant is delivered with a 325 -MAH battery, based on the typical capacity estimate. The 44 -mm version brings a 435 -mah -Akku.

Both capacity figures come from the Galaxy Watch 7, which brought a 300 mAh or 425 -mah -Akku.

The report also mentions an SM-L505F model. This variant is probably the Premium version of the Galaxy Watch 8 series. We don't know what Samsung will call it. There is speculation about another classic version of Galaxy Watch and not about a professional or ultra model. This would probably fall into the classic camp just because it only has a 450 -mah -typical capacity cell. An ultra or pro model would probably fall into the range of 500 mAh or 600 mAh.

In any case, Samsung doesn't seem ready to bring larger batteries to the Galaxy Watch series. We hope that the company will soon be relocated to high-performance silicon-carbon batteries, which would offer a longer lifespan per load.
